so i was wondering in getting a msd ignition for my 92 prelude h23a1. would the better spark give me More hp? if so how much more hp you think? with a fuel regulator headers intake wires sparkplugs exc.
 
MSD's are a waste of money on stock hondas... OEM Honda ignition (Even wires) are good for 400+whp. I had a friend running stock wires, cap, rotor & coil putting down 490whp. He put on an MSD, and got 489whp.
 
I had just cap, rotor, wires, and coil on my Accord, then switched back to stock system. With the MSD stuff(no box), I noticed way quicker starts and a tad better mpg.
 
i had themj on my crx i liked to think i felt a change but it was all in my head. only reason you ned them is if you are running some sort of forced induction. what happens is to much air blows out the spark so you need a greater spark to handle the air-fuel ratio. for what your on you could by a dress up for your car ore engine for cheaper and spend the money better
 
I was told by Geoff Raicer, Full-Race owner, that OEM Honda ignition is best. I take his word cause he's proven that he knows his shit by building an 800whp street-legal civic.
